Colwick Hall Hotel Review

Overlooking the garden, the 4-star Colwick Hall Hotel Nottingham is located 3.2 km from Nottingham Castle. Highlights at this boutique style hotel include an à la carte restaurant, a garden bar and WiFi throughout the property.

The Colwick Hall Nottingham offers an English breakfast in the restaurant. Byron's Brasserie restaurant of the property serves British cuisine. To cater to every palate, it offers a vegan menu.

Set within a 10-minute drive of Ye Olde Trip to Jerusalem, the property also gives access to such sports venues as the multi-use indoor Motorpoint Arena Nottingham, which is a 5-minute ride away. Nottingham Castle Museum and Art Gallery is 10 minutes' drive from the Colwick Hall, and Nottingham airport is 10 km away.

The accommodation stands 2.5 km from the large Organ loft at St Mary's Church, popular with pilgrims and tourists alike.

Some rooms provide tea and coffee making equipment as well as Wi-Fi and a cable satellite TV to help you enjoy your stay. Guests can use a walk-in shower and a separate toilet together with a hair dryer and towels.

Racecourse Road bus stop is located about a 10-minute walk away.
